Understanding the Physics of the Descent

The path a disc takes in a plinko-style game is governed by fundamental principles of physics, primarily gravity and the laws of motion. When released, the disc immediately begins to accelerate downwards due to gravity. Its trajectory isn’t a straight line, however, because of the meticulously arranged pegs. Each time the disc collides with a peg, it transfers some of its kinetic energy to the peg, resulting in a change in direction. This change isn’t predictable with absolute certainty, as slight variations in the disc’s initial velocity, the peg’s position, and even subtle air currents can influence the angle of deflection. The angle of impact, combined with the coefficient of restitution between the disc and the peg—essentially, how "bouncy" the collision is—determines the magnitude and direction of the rebound.

A crucial element influencing the descent is the arrangement of the pegs themselves. A uniform distribution of pegs creates a more random pattern, leading to a wider dispersion of outcomes. Conversely, strategically placed pegs, leaning slightly to one side or clustered in certain areas, can subtly bias the disc’s path, increasing the likelihood of it landing in specific slots. This is where a degree of "skill" can come into play, especially in variations where players have some control over the initial release angle or force. The material of both the pegs and the disc contribute to the overall behavior; differing materials might exhibit differing levels of friction, influencing the rate of deceleration and the angle of bounce.

The Role of Randomness and Chaos Theory

While the physics governing a single bounce are deterministic, the sheer number of collisions a disc undergoes during its descent introduces a significant element of chaos. Chaos theory teaches us that even in systems governed by known laws, tiny initial differences can lead to vastly different outcomes. In the context of plinko, a minuscule change in the release angle or initial velocity can be amplified through successive bounces, resulting in a dramatically altered final position. This inherent sensitivity to initial conditions makes long-term prediction impossible, reinforcing the game’s reliance on chance. The seemingly random behavior is not a flaw but rather a core characteristic of the system. It’s this unpredictability that fuels the excitement and makes each game a unique experience.

The Psychology of Plinko: Why It's So Engaging

Beyond the mathematical probabilities and physics at play, the allure of plinko taps into fundamental psychological principles. The visual spectacle of the disc cascading downwards, seemingly defying gravity as it bounces from peg to peg, is inherently captivating. This visual component creates a sense of anticipation and excitement, drawing players into the experience. The relatively simple rules and straightforward gameplay make it accessible to a wide audience, while the element of chance provides a thrill that appeals to our innate desire for risk and reward. The game capitalizes on operant conditioning, where the intermittent rewards—the occasional win—reinforce the behavior of continued play.

The unpredictability of the outcome also contributes to the game’s addictive quality. The brain releases dopamine, a neurotransmitter associated with pleasure and reward, in anticipation of a win. This creates a feedback loop that encourages players to continue participating, hoping for the next dopamine rush. The relatively short duration of each game allows for quick repetition, maximizing the opportunities for dopamine release. This cycle of anticipation, reward (or near-miss), and repetition can be highly engaging, and even addictive, for some individuals. Moreover, the social aspect of plinko, especially in game show or casino settings, further enhances the experience, providing a sense of community and shared excitement.

The Near-Miss Effect and Continued Engagement

An interesting psychological phenomenon at play in plinko is the "near-miss effect." When the disc lands just short of a high-value slot, it can be even more stimulating than a small win. The brain interprets a near-miss as a signal that a win was almost achieved, reinforcing the belief that success is within reach. This illusion of control can lead players to continue playing, hoping to finally land in the coveted high-value slot. Advertisers frequently exploit this tendency in slot machines and other games of chance, deliberately designing systems that produce frequent near-misses to keep players engaged. The sensation creates a cognitive distortion, perpetuating a cycle of almost-wins that can promote prolonged engagement with the game.
